Engineering

Full Stack Engineer (SDE II)

Bengaluru, Karnataka
Work Type: Full Time

The Uniqode story:


Uniqode (formerly Beaconstac) started out as a way to solve the disconnect between the physical and digital worlds by leveraging technology. The solution was to deliver proximity marketing experiences using QR Codes, NFC tags, and Bluetooth beacons.


Over the last few years, Uniqode became the chosen platform for over 50,000 businesses worldwide for their proximity marketing needs. We're currently powering over 200 Million QR Code scans worldwide and growing at a 100% rate.


We pride ourselves on being a people-oriented company with investors like Accel and Telescope supporting us in our journey. We are a group of passionate and driven individuals focused on building a world-class product through collaboration.


Uniqode’s team is spread across India and the USA, with offices in New York and Bangalore.


What we are looking for in our Full Stack Engineer (SDE II):


  • Full Stack Development: Design, develop, and maintain both frontend (Angular, TypeScript) and backend (Python, Django) components of our SaaS platform.

  • Feature Implementation: Work with product managers and designers to translate business requirements into efficient, scalable, and maintainable solutions.

  • API Integration: Develop and integrate RESTful APIs to ensure seamless communication between frontend and backend systems.

  • Performance Optimization: Optimize code and systems for performance, scalability, and security across the stack.

  • Code Quality: Conduct code reviews, write unit and integration tests, and follow best practices for clean, maintainable code.

  • Collaboration: Work closely with frontend and backend teams to ensure smooth and efficient development and deployment processes.

  • Continuous Improvement: Stay updated with industry trends and contribute to the continuous improvement of the technology stack and development processes.


What we expect from you:


  • 3-5 years of experience as a full-stack developer.

  • Strong proficiency in Angular, JavaScript, and TypeScript, with experience in building responsive, scalable web applications.

  • Proficiency in Python (Django) for building robust backend services and APIs.

  • Experience with NoSQL and SQL DBs and familiarity with ORM frameworks.

  • Experience in designing and integrating RESTful APIs.

  • Proficiency with Git and collaborative development workflows.

  • Have a knack for launching and iterating on products quickly with quality and efficiency.

  • Strong problem-solving skills.

  • Willingness to learn and ability to flourish in a dynamic, high-growth, entrepreneurial environment.

  • Hands-on, self-starter, capable of working independently.

  • True love for technology and what you do.

  • Maniacal attention to detail.


What’s in store for you at Uniqode?

  • A well-deserved compensation package that recognizes your skills and contributions to our team.

  • Join our journey with an opportunity to share in the company's success through equity ownership.

  • Get the opportunity to work with hand-picked individuals who are experts in their domain and passionate about the product.

  • Contribute to a product that is rapidly growing and is the chosen platform of thousands of businesses across the globe.

  • Experience the flexibility of working both in-office and remotely, optimizing your work-life balance.

  • Secure your well-being with comprehensive health insurance coverage, ensuring you and your family peace of mind.

  • Receive dedicated mental health support, fostering a nurturing workplace environment that values your emotional well-being.

What people say about us:

We pride ourselves on being a company that values and cares for its people. Our Glassdoor and G2 reviews are a testament to that.

Submit Your Application

You have successfully applied
  • You have errors in applying